As mentioned my teaching methods are as follows. Beginners in Piano - Scales, proper fingering positions and usage, posture and accurate knowledge of reading music. Beginners in Drums - Proper usage of drumsticks, demonstrate the two postions of holding the drumstick, knowledge of basic rhythm patterns, proper height and angle of drum or practice pad, and most importantly, the study of the 26 standard drum rudiments for proper playing developiment. Vocal Techniques: Proper breathing support, demonstrating the difference between using the breath and using the throat when singing, encourage student to record their lessons for accurate practice and knowledge of hearing themselves sing, (approved by student's preference).
